Now a word about language. Lumens, a relatively modern term, is employed to describe total output that was luminous. Candlepower, an older if not out-of-date expression, describes the strength of a single laser beam. Theoretically you can convert a measure in to lumens by multiplying by how many beams, but in practice it is not that straightforward.

Lumens is perhaps more useful an expression but beamwidth that is total nevertheless influences the qualitative sense of luminosity. If all of the lumens are focused into a very narrow area, that region will seem considerably brighter than if the lumens are widely distributed. Therefore the area that will be illuminated's width can not be dismissed.

The phrase efficiency that is luminous explains a device to transform electrical power (voltage times current) into light's potential. Incandescent bulbs range in luminous efficiency between 8 and 22 lumens/w. The output of conventional torches was in the 10s of lumens.

The very first light-emitting diodes (LEDs) had similar efficiencies but shattered down at power levels above 20 mW. These were not practical except as indicator lights. Through wide-ranging research into semiconductor materials that were distinct, scientists produced LEDs useable in useful apps without breaking down, provided that working current was fixed at 350 Mother.

Regular advancements were permitted by this compromise among efficacy, and longevity, lighting over the next 10 to 20 years. Now LEDs are on the market with luminous efficiencies in the hundreds of lumens/watt and with life spans 25 instances these of incandescent bulbs.
